ABSTRACT:
An adaptive filter includes n (n is a positive integer) blocks, m filter circuits, a matrix switch, an adder, and a controller. The blocks divide a continuous string of a plurality of input signals into a plurality of groups each made up of k (k is a positive integer) signals. The filter circuits variably set a filter coefficient on the basis of a reference signal, an error signal representing a difference between a filter output and an output from a system to be estimated, and a constant, and output the calculation results of the set filter coefficient and the reference signal. The matrix switch selects m blocks from the n blocks to respectively connect the selected blocks to the filter circuits, and outputs output signals of the selected blocks as reference signals to the connected filter circuits. The adder calculates the sum of calculation results output from the filter circuits, and outputs it as a filter output. The controller controls a connection operation of the matrix switch on the basis of each filter coefficient set in the filter circuit.
